2001 Chrysler Sebring - Need help with pics.

My fathers Sebring has been garaged kept from new. It was never polished or waxed, he also stated it has not been washed in about 2 years. All I had in my bag was Mothers Clay, a UDM, white CSS 6.5, PO106FF, and PO85RD. I did not use the 85RD.

The car was not really that bad, after claying and a wash it looked nice from far, but far from good. I did 2 passes over the entire car on speed 6 in the morning and afternoon. Came back the next day and washed again then IPA wipedown. Here are some shots still showing the scratches. I was thinking about stepping up to SIP, but what pad, start with a white or go to an orange?

Re: 2001 Chrysler Sebring - Need help with pics.

Smaller pads would help, I have had really good luck with 4" LC pads. Take a test panel and test different polishes and pads, always start with the least aggressive. I would think SIP would be a good start. Try that with a 4" white pad and work from there.
